Brazilian ship Araraquara Sunk
Category
Military
Date
1942-08-16
Country
Brazil
Description

The Brazilian passenger ship Araraquara was sunk by the German submarine U-507 off Brazil’s northeast coast, near the mouth of the Real River. The attack happened at about 02:03, and the ship sank within minutes. Most people on board did not have time to escape, leading to a very heavy loss of life. Only a small number of survivors reached the coast after clinging to debris and the limited lifeboats that could be launched.
